You know, the world of shrink wrap packaging is really changing fast, and there are some cool new technologies coming into play that are totally going to shake up how we produce things—making it all more efficient and eco-friendly. A report from Smithers Pira even says that the global shrink wrap market could hit a whopping $14.1 billion by 2025. It’s mostly thanks to some exciting innovations in materials and machinery. One big thing to note? Biodegradable shrink films are really taking off, and they’re expected to grow about 7.3% each year from 2020 to 2025. This is a pretty big deal since it shows we're starting to prioritize environmentally-friendly options that people are really looking for these days.
And there's more! Automation and smart manufacturing are completely changing the game on shrink wrap production lines. With artificial intelligence and IoT tech stepping in, companies can now analyze data in real-time and predict maintenance needs, which means less downtime and a smoother workflow overall. A recent survey by the Packaging Association revealed that 60% of packaging companies are planning to invest in automation within the next couple of years. This really highlights how committed the industry is to updating their processes and boosting efficiency. As these technologies keep progressing, they’re not just going to make production easier—they'll also help meet the rising demand for high-quality, sustainable packaging that consumers are starting to expect.

The evolving demands of packaging are driving the adoption of advanced materials, such as cross-linked POF (polyolefin) shrink films. Recent industry reports reveal that films like BRJO3 significantly improve packaging efficiency due to their high strength and excellent shrinkage properties. These characteristics ensure a secure fit around diverse products, from food and cosmetics to medical supplies and hardware, thus minimizing product damage during transit and storage.
The BRJO3 film stands out not only for its robust physical properties but also for its aesthetic qualities. With high gloss and transparency, it enhances the visual appeal of packaged items, essential for attracting consumers in competitive markets. According to current market insights, the increased demand for sustainable yet visually appealing packaging solutions is pushing brands toward options that combine efficiency and aesthetics, making BRJO3 a timely choice.
Available in various thicknesses—ranging from 12 microns to 38 microns—this film provides flexibility for different application needs. Its compatibility with manual, semi-automatic, and automatic packaging machines makes it a versatile asset for manufacturers.
